The Naval Memorial in Laboe is a memorial to sailors of all nations who remained at sea and a monument to peaceful seafaring on the open seas. The 72-meter-high tower of the memorial is particularly striking and visible from afar and is considered a landmark of the Kiel Fjord.

U995 is a German submarine of the former Kriegsmarine, type VII C/41, which was used in World War II. It was commissioned in September 1943 and completed nine missions. After the end of the war, it became the property of the Norwegian Navy as the test and training boat Kaura. It was returned to Germany in 1965 and officially handed over on October 2, 1971. Since March 13, 1972, the submarine has been a museum ship at the foot of the naval memorial in Laboe. The German Marine Association operates the U 995 Technical Museum, which states that it is visited by around 350,000 people every year.[1]

A great section of the Baltic Sea Cycle Route. Equally easy to ride in both directions. Combined cycle and footpath where mutual consideration is essential. If you feel like it, you can go to Laboe and then down to Kiel. Or you can go around the Kiel Fjord (day trip) and take the public transport ferry back to Laboe in Friedrichsdorf. Along the way, numerous restaurants with their delicacies invite you to take a break. The view of the beach, sea and ships is on top 👍

The region around Fiefbergen is rich in natural beauty, particularly along the coast. You can enjoy the expansive Baltic Sea beach on Kiel Bay, known for its fine white sand. Other popular coastal areas include Laboe Beach, Strandbad Kalifornien, and Heidkate Beach. The Kieler Förde (Kiel Fjord) offers scenic views, and for a broader natural experience, the Natural Park Holstein Switzerland, with its rolling hills and over 200 lakes, is also nearby.
Yes, the area offers several significant historical and cultural landmarks. A prominent site is the Laboe Naval Memorial, a towering structure commemorating fallen sailors, which also provides panoramic views of the Baltic Sea. Adjacent to it is the German Submarine U-995, a preserved World War II U-boat offering a unique historical insight. In Kiel, you can find the historic St. Nicholas Church, the oldest building in the city, and the Kiel-Holtenau Lighthouse.

Absolutely. Many attractions around Fiefbergen are suitable for families. The Baltic Sea beach on Kiel Bay and Schönberg Beach are perfect for relaxation and water activities. The Laboe Naval Memorial and the U-995 submarine offer an educational experience. For something unique, consider visiting the Straußenfarm Ostseeblick (Ostrich Farm) in Hohenfelde or the Wildpark Schwentinental to see local flora and fauna. The Ferienpark Weissenhäuser Strand also provides various entertainment options.
